Sunderland have taken their summer spending to almost £28 million by signing an eighth player in the Cork City forward Roy O'Donovan. The Republic of Ireland B international has agreed a three-year contract for an undiscolsed fee believed to be around £1m. "I had a choice between Fulham and Sunderland, but when I spoke to Roy Keane my mind was made up," O'Donovan said.
Liverpool are on the verge of signing Charles Itandje, the Lens goalkeeper, before Thursday night's Champions League deadline, which will pave the way for Scott Carson to join Aston Villa on a season-long loan. Rafa Benitez, the Liverpool manager, remains confident of signing Gabriel Heinze, the Manchester United defender.
Sampdoria have vowed to try to head off Premier League clubs who are interested in the Real Madrid forward Antonio Cassano.
Manchester City, West Ham United and Bolton Wanderers are all being linked with the Italian, but Sampdoria's Sporting Director Beppe Marotta has warned that they are determined to sign him. Marotta said:"He's one of the most talented Italian players. We are certainly interested."
Steve Bruce, the Birmingham City manager, is still hopeful of strengthening his midfield by signing Arsenal's John Djourou on loan.
Bruce also wanted Djourou's team-mate Mathieu Flamini, but said: "He has made it clear that he wants to stay at Arsenal. But, rest assured, we haven't finished yet." Bruce is still working on a deal for Mido, the Tottenham Hotspur striker who is also wanted by Sunderland. The Wearside club expect a decision inside 24 hours.
Everton, who have admitted an interest in the Middlesbrough forward Ayegbeni Yakubu, may have to look elsewhere. Gareth Southgate, the Middlesbrough manager, continues to insist that the Nigerian international is not for sale.
The Everton manager David Moyes may have more success in an attempt to land Benfica's Manuel Fernandes. Derby County, anxious to improve their squad, are being linked with the Hamburg midfield player Benny Feilhaber, a USA international. The player's agent has indicated that Derby County are preparing to offer a three-year contract.
Reports continue to link Newcastle United with Fulham's Papa Boupa Diop, the 29-year-old Senegalese international. Liam Rosenior could also be leaving Craven Cottage as Aston Villa step up their interest.
Francis Jeffers, the former Blackburn Rovers striker, has joined Sheffield Wednesday, for an undisclosed fee. The well-travelled forward has signed a three-year contract.
Danny Mills is another Premier League player who could be destined for the Championship. The former England international is wanted by Hull City and has already had talks with manager Phil Brown.
West Brom are on the brink of completing a move for Pele. This particular Pele is the Southampton defender, who has been told he can leave the Saints. QPR have extended the loan of Chelsea forward Ben Sahar until Jaunary 1.
Leeds United have handed 12-month contracts to experienced duo Alan Thompson and Tore Andre Flo. Bradford City have signed former Brentford winger Alex Rhodes on a 12-month contract, and Guylain Ndumbu-Nsungu, on loan from Gillingham until January 1.
Wycombe Wanderers have signed the Trinidad and Tobago internatioal Andre Bocaud, 22,. He had been on trial after being released by Kettering. Elsewhere in League Two, Hereford have signed Darlington's Simon Johnson, while the North East club have taken Wycombe winger Chris Palmer on loan until the end of the year.
